About Suzette E. Schmidt

Suzette E. Schmidt is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Oncology, Internal Medicine and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ine, having authored 34 papers that have together received 869 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gallbladder and Bile Duct Disorders (22 papers),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(15 papers), Pancreatitis Pathology and Treatment (13 papers), Pediatric Hepatobiliary Diseases and Treatments (12 papers), Esophageal and GI Pathology (7 papers),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(6 papers), Cholangiocarcinoma and Gallbladder Cancer Studies (2 papers) and Intestinal Malrotation and Obstruction Disorders (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(712 citations), Oncology (579 citations), Surgery (795 citations), Gastroenterology (25 citations) and Hepatology (20 citations). Suzette E. Schmidt has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Thailand and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Evan L. Fogel, Glen A. Lehman, Stuart Sherman, James L. Watkins, Lee McHenry, Laura Lazzell–Pannell, Gregory A. Coté, Young Koog Cheon, John Chappo and Harvey Cramer. Their work appears in journals such as Gastrointestinal Endoscopy, Gastroenterology, Clinical Gastroenterology and Hepatology, Journal of Gastroenterology and Hepatology and Journal of Clinical Gastroenterology.
